Review of Stovax Stockton 5 stove

good little stove, efficient but making a noise?

Nathan Henderson 10 years ago

We have had our Stockton 5 for 3 weeks now and its working fine its a great little stove gets very hot heats our downstairs no problem. Just one problem so far in the last few weeks its developed a ticking noise when heating up or cooling down, I don't mean any ticking noise I mean a loud off putting 'TICK'. I know metal expands etc and can make slight noises but the stove never did this in the first week of having it at all. If it carries on I will be ringing Stovax or getting rid if it can't be rectified ! I wouldn't mind if it was making the noise at the beginning or the end when the fire is heating or cooling but it makes the noise very frequently upon any slight temperature change and its impossible to keep the fire going at the exact same temperature all the time! Help please! someone else must be experiencing this !! thanks
